1920 WWI Victory Fifth Austrian War Loan Mini Poster Bonds Austria WWI & Liquor 209 East 23rd Street"Zeichnet Funfte Osterreichische Kriegsanleihe." (Subscribe to the Fifth Austrian War Loan) This is an original 1920 black and white halftone print mini poster by artist A. S. for the Fifth Austrian War Loan, issued in Vienna Austria. Period Paper is pleased to offer a rare collection of mini posters (both color and black and white) from the World War I era.
